Skip to content
Quick view
Quick view
€41,83
€83,66
Sale
Color
Green18152
Greenleaves
Yellow18152
Whiteblack
Yellowleopardprint
Blue18152
Leopardcolor18152
White
Yellow
Black
Gules18152
Size
S
M
L
Color Green18152
Size
View full details Link chevron